ROCHESTER, N.Y. — Lollypop Farm is asking for help identifying a dog they say was found dead and partially buried in Rochester.
Lollypop says the dog, a tan and black mixed-breed, was found partially buried on LaGrange Avenue near the La Grange Recreation Center. They say the dog weighed about 30 pounds and didn’t have a collar or any form of identification.
Preliminary examination didn’t show evidence of trauma causing the dog’s death, but the circumstances surrounding the dog’s burial are still under investigation, Lollypop says.
Anyone who might have information about the owner or any other firsthand knowledge is asked to contact Lollypop’s cruelty hotline at (585) 223-6500.
